Abstract

Geological conditions at Tembalang areas and surround, Semarang, as a Undulating – Hillockymorphological. That’s can be representation lithological and structural conditions. This surveysused the Geoelectrical sounding and combined with geological surface mapping. There are 15points sounding of Geoelectrical, after interpreted with geological surface mapping, can beconclusion the Breccias lithologic overlay on the upper of Limestones lithologic and finding thereverse fault in the part north of areas survey.

STUDY OF THE PIEZOMETRIC SURFACE AND HYDROCOMPACTION AT CONFINED AQUIFER CAUSED THE LAND SUBSIDENCE IN SEMARANG Fahrudin, Fahrudin; Najib, Najib
TEKNIK Volume 32, Nomor 1, Tahun 2011
Publisher : Diponegoro University

Show Abstract | Download Original | Original Source | Check in Google Scholar | Full PDF (480.405 KB) | DOI: 10.14710/teknik.v32i1.1682

Abstract

Semarang city has experienced of the land subsidence that be caused by intake groundwater in confined aquiferabundant. The land subsidence happened during range of time 20 years, it’s critical boundary so that result theenvironmental damage. Hence needed a study of cause of the land subsidence. This study aim to know theposition of piezometric surface and also explain the mechanism hydrogeology when happened the landsubsidence. The study of spreading aquifer has been done by the analysis of secondary data which is in the formof drilling log data, piezometric surface and soil mechanics test obtained from PLG (Environmental Center ofGeology) Bandung. Later then, between the land subsidence and piezometric surface be overlay becamezonation. From the data made a analysis of cause of the land subsidence. This aquifer has the land subsidence.The land subsidence explainable with the experienced phenomenon fact for example degradation of piezometricsurface at confined aquifer and process of hydrocompaction. That process influenced by two factors that areassess the pore number (e) and specific gravity (Gs). The degradation of piezometric surface formed the trapezeof water table until 20 m from sea level with the mean 0.7 - 1.1 m/year. Hydrocompaction cause the degradationof number of mean pore 0.145 - 0.5 and specific gravity 0.009 - 0.073 . The degradation of piezometric surfaceand process the hydrocompaction cause the fast of land subsidence around 0.5 - 1.75 cm/year.

Penerapan Pertanian Konservasi Pada Skala Usaha Tani di Lahan Tegalan Lombok Tengah Padusug, Padusung; Mahrup, Mahrup; Kusnarta, IGM; Soemeinaboedhy, I Nym; Fahrudin, Fahrudin
JURNAL SOSIAL EKONOMI DAN HUMANIORA Vol 4, No 2 (2018): JURNAL SOSIAL EKONOMI DAN HUMANIORA
Publisher : LPPM Universitas Mataram

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.29303/jseh.v4i2.6

Abstract

Teknik pertanian konservasi yang diterapkan di Desa Rembitan Kabupaten Lombok Tengah bertujuan meningkatkan hasil pertanian pada skala usaha tani dengan meminimalisasi biaya pengolahan tetapi memaksimalkan produksi, disamping itu juga sebagai dasar menuju pertanian lestari, berkelanjutan dan memperbaiki mata pencaharian. Ada tiga prinsip dasar pertanian konservasi yakni: 1) Mengolah tanah seringan-ringannnya hingga tidak diolah sama sekali; 2) Menutup permukaan tanah serapat-rapatnya secara terus-menerus sepanjang tahun; 3) Tumpang sari dan rotasi tanaman. Penerapan teknik konservasi merupakan kolaborasi kegiatan budidaya tanaman serta melakukan pembenahan tanah yang rusak/kritis, mengamankan dan memelihara produktivitas tanah agar tercapainya produksi tinggi dalam waktu yang tidak terbatas, dan meningkatkan produktivitas lahan usahatani. Untuk dapat mewujudkan ketiga hal tersebut makan dilakukan beberapa metode penerapan teknik konservasi pada lahan tegalan, yakni: 1) Teknik Konservasi Vegetatif; 2) Teknik Konservasi Mekanik; dan 3) Tanpa Pengolahan Tanah. Ketiga teknik konservasi yang diterapkan pada lahan tegalan ini mampu menjaga permukaan tanah dari erosi dan aliran permukaan (run off) yang tinggi karena adanya mulsa atau vegetasi penutup tanah (cover crop), selain itu teknik konservasi ini juga dapat memelihara bahkan menstabilkan kesuburan pada tanah tegalan seperti yang ada di Desa Rembitan dalam mewujudkan produksi yang maksimal pada skala usaha tani.

Utilization training of rice husk waste as alternative energy in Baros District, Serang, Indonesia Cholis, Nur; Lukmana, M. Arifudin; Fahrudin, Fahrudin; Montreano, Donny
Community Empowerment Vol 6 No 5 (2021)
Publisher : Universitas Muhammadiyah Magelang

Show Abstract | Download Original | Original Source | Check in Google Scholar | Full PDF (479.952 KB) | DOI: 10.31603/ce.4480

Abstract

Farmer groups in Baros District, Serang Regency face a problem where a rice husk waste has accumulated and there has been no effort to process it into economic value products. One solution is to use rice husk waste into briquettes. Rice husk briquettes are obtained by burning dry biomass with a little air (carbonization). The method of implementing the activities carried out was by extension and demonstration of making briquettes. This activity was able to increase the knowledge and skills of the management and members of the Baros independent farmer group in the use of rice husks as an alternative energy source in the form of briquettes.
